Couple burnout vids, Hooker Catback
Got a few vids of my car. Running the Edelbrock 1 5/8 headers, their 3" Y pipe with a 3" cutout, Catco high flow cat, and 3" Hooker Aerochamber catback. These are through the exhaust..
